Pipeline Scheduler plans and schedules crude oil or gas distribution to designated pipeline system. Analyzes storage level and adjusts shipping schedule to minimize risks. Being a Pipeline Scheduler reconciles invoices and delivery confirmations with shippers, distributors, and end users. May support pipeline operational and maintenance issues. Additionally, Pipeline Scheduler typically requires a bachelor's degree. Typically reports to a manager. The Pipeline Scheduler gains exposure to some of the complex tasks within the job function. Occasionally directed in several aspects of the work. To be a Pipeline Scheduler typically requires 2 to 4 years of related experience.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)
